NCV7356D1R2G is a single-wire, CAN transceiver. It is a physical layer device for a single wire data link capable of operating with various carrier sense multiple access with collision resolution (CSMA/CR) protocols such as the bosch controller area network (CAN) version 2.0. This serial data link network is intended for use in applications where a high data rate is not required and a lower data rate can achieve cost reductions in both the physical media components and in the microprocessor and/or dedicated logic devices that use the network. The network shall be able to operate in either the normal data rate mode or a high-speed data download mode for assembly line and service data transfer operations. The high speed mode is only intended to be operational when the bus is attached to an off-board service node. This node shall provide temporary bus electrical loads which facilitate higher speed operation.
- Fully compatible with J2411 single wire CAN specification
- Operating voltage range from 5.0V to 27V, selective BUS wake-up
- Logic inputs compatible with 3.3V and 5V supply systems
- Standby to sleep mode timeout, low RFI due to output wave shaping
- Fully integrated receiver filter, bus terminals short-circuit and transient proof
- Loss of ground protection, protection against load dump, jump start
- Thermal overload and short circuit protection, undervoltage lock out
- AEC-Q100 qualified and PPAP capable, bus short circuit current is 350mA maximum
- Operating junction temperature range from -40°C to +150°C
- 8-lead SOIC package
